Timezone in Nishi-Tokyo-shi

Nishi-Tokyo-shi is located in the Japan Standard Time zone, which is Asia/Tokyo. The UTC offset for this timezone is +9 hours. Japan does not observe daylight saving time, so the time remains consistent throughout the year without any changes.

This means that the time in Nishi-Tokyo-shi is always nine hours ahead of Coordinated Universal Time. When considering the time difference with the United States, Nishi-Tokyo-shi is significantly ahead. For example, during Eastern Standard Time, which is UTC-5, Nishi-Tokyo-shi is 14 hours ahead.

Therefore, when it is noon in Nishi-Tokyo-shi, it is 10 PM the previous day in New York City. Practical Information for Visitors

Nishi-Tokyo-shi is accessible via several transport options. The nearest major airport is Narita International Airport, located about 70 kilometers away, while Haneda Airport is closer at approximately 40 kilometers. From either airport, you can take a train or bus to get to the city.

Once in Nishi-Tokyo-shi, the Seibu Ikebukuro Line provides easy access to central Tokyo and neighboring areas. Local buses also serve the region, making it convenient to explore. The climate in Nishi-Tokyo-shi is characterized by four distinct seasons.

Summers are typically hot and humid, with temperatures often exceeding 30 degrees Celsius, while winters can be cold, with temperatures sometimes dropping below zero. The best time to visit is during spring, particularly in late March to early April when cherry blossoms bloom, or in autumn from September to November when the weather is mild and foliage is vibrant. Practical tips for visitors include learning a few basic Japanese phrases, as English may not be widely spoken.

Cash is still preferred in many places, so having yen on hand is advisable. Additionally, be sure to check the local train schedules and consider getting a Suica card for easy travel on public transportation.
